1 : Visit historic Downtown Porto Seguro [2 hrs]
Explore the colorful streets and historic buildings of Downtown Porto Seguro, considered the birthplace of Brazil. Visit the Casa de Câmara e Cadeia, the local history museum, and the São João Church, the oldest church in Brazil. Don’t miss the Quadrado, a charming square with shops and restaurants.
2 : Relax at Taperapua Beach [3 hrs]
Spend a relaxing day at Taperapua Beach, known for its golden sands and clear waters. Enjoy beach activities like swimming, sunbathing, or beach volleyball. You can also find beachfront restaurants and bars to enjoy some local cuisine and drinks.
3 : Explore the Coroa Vermelha Indigenous Reservation [4 hrs]
Discover the rich indigenous culture at the Coroa Vermelha Indigenous Reservation, located near Porto Seguro. Learn about the Pataxó tribe’s traditions, crafts, and way of life. Don’t miss the opportunity to buy authentic handmade crafts as souvenirs.
4 : Visit the Discovery Route (Rota do Descobrimento) [4 hrs]
Explore the Discovery Route, a historical trail that traces the footsteps of Portuguese explorer Pedro Álvares Cabral in 1500. Visit important historical sites like the Discovery Memorial and the Pau Brasil Tree. Learn about the arrival of the Portuguese in Brazil and its impact on the indigenous people.
5 : Experience the vibrant nightlife at Passarela do Álcool [2 hrs]
Enjoy the lively atmosphere of Passarela do Álcool, a famous street in Porto Seguro known for its bars, restaurants, and live music. Try some traditional Brazilian cocktails while listening to the sounds of local bands. Don’t miss the opportunity to dance the night away in this bustling area.
Background Info
Weather
Porto Seguro enjoys a tropical climate with average temperatures ranging from 23°C to 30°C. The region experiences high humidity and significant rainfall, especially from April to July.
Language
The official language in Porto Seguro is Portuguese.
Cost Of Living
The cost of living in Porto Seguro is lower than in major Brazilian cities like São Paulo or Rio de Janeiro. Housing, transportation, and dining expenses are generally affordable.
